Julia Yvonne Hartzler

Julia “Yvonne” Gaston Hartzler, 63, passed away on Sunday, April 26, 2020, surrounded by loving family.  Yvonne succumbed to a lengthy illness, and complications of a broken heart.  Yvonne was born and raised in Dekalb county, Georgia, the sixth of eleven children born to Bill and Nancy Gaston.  She graduated from Lakeside High School in Atlanta and married her childhood sweetheart, Ray Hartzler.

In addition to her husband Ray, Yvonne is survived by her sister, Nancy Gaston Perkins (Ed) of Venice Beach, CA; sister, Susan Gaston Hobbs of Madison, GA; brother, David Gaston (Julie) of Cropwell, AL; brother, Jeff Gaston (Moira) of Cumming, GA; brother, George Gaston (Bari) of Stone Mountain, GA; brother, Keith Gaston of Cumming, GA; brother, John Gaston (Jan) of Lilburn, GA; and sister, Jan Gaston Sailors of Wilmington Island, GA; her grand-fur-baby, Clint’s beloved dog, Cash, as well as numerous nieces and nephews, aunts and uncles, cousins and dear friends.

Yvonne was preceded in death by her parents William Joseph (Bill) Gaston, Sr. and Nancy Surrency Gaston of Dahlonega, GA; brother, William Gaston (Billy) Gaston, Jr. of Atlanta, GA; Elaine Gaston Bryant of Atlanta, GA; grandparents, Samuel Britt and Julia Emma Louise Medley Gaston of Atlanta, GA; and George Houston and Susanna “Sue” Walker Surrency of Jacksonville, FL; and her only child, Clinton David (Clint) Jones of Wilmington Island, GA. 

Yvonne and Ray moved to Tybee Island in 1992.  They immediately fell in love with the community, and created a lifetime of beautiful memories with family bike rides, enjoying the beach and island life.  Yvonne’s gentle spirit and loving heart endeared her to family and friends.  She shared a beautiful relationship with her son, Clint, whose passing was more than she could bear.  She was dearly loved and will be greatly missed. 

Due to current conditions related to COVID-19, a memorial service will be scheduled at a later date when family and friends can gather to celebrate Yvonne’s beautiful life.  In lieu of flowers, condolences may be sent to Second Harvest Food Bank, 2501 East President Street, Savannah, GA 31404 or to the Humane Society of Greater Savannah, 7215 Sallie Mood Drive, Savannah, GA  31406, both of which were meaningful causes for Yvonne and Clint.
